I agree with Richard -- we need to prevent abusive posts -- but in
practice, permitting political discussion inevitably leads to ugliness. At
least it always has here, as well as on three or four dozen other lists I
could name. The question appears to be whether to allow it up to the time
it turns ugly, or not. I'm with Katharine -- politics is off-topic, and at
best it detracts from the list. If people won't keep their politics to
themselves without help, we should terminate their posting privileges at
the very first mention of it (maybe letting them back on after a month for
the first offense). We should not wait for repercussions.

Further, we should construe "politics" broadly, to include expressing views
on any contentious, non-photographic social issues. For that matter, in my
view we should apply the policy to all off-topic posts, although I would
NOT advocate construing "off-topic" broadly. (That is, I would advocate
construing "on topic" so as to allow fairly wide departures, as long as
there was some relevance to alt.photo and the subject was not politics.)

Just a suggestion. I do not intend to debate it, and will most likely not
respond to further posts on the subject. But I do think it is necessary if
we are to preserve the list. Looking back over my 8 or 10 years watching
the list, I can think of at least fifteen expert and valuable contributors
who have left because of the sniping and the many off-topic excursions.
